How to monitor the lifespan of mining graphics cards through software?

Monitoring key metrics like temperature and fan speed with software like MSI Afterburner helps extend GPU lifespan in crypto mining and prevents costly failures.

Understanding GPU Lifespan in Cryptocurrency Mining

Cryptocurrency mining, particularly with GPUs, is a demanding process. The constant high-intensity operation puts significant stress on the graphics card components, accelerating wear and tear. Monitoring the lifespan of your mining GPUs is crucial to prevent unexpected failures and maximize your return on investment. This involves tracking various metrics that indicate the health and longevity of your hardware. Ignoring these indicators can lead to costly repairs or complete hardware failure, disrupting your mining operation. Software plays a vital role in this monitoring process.

Key Metrics to Track for GPU Lifespan

Effective monitoring involves tracking several key metrics provided by the software. These metrics give a comprehensive picture of your GPU's health and potential lifespan. Understanding these metrics is vital for proactive maintenance and preventing costly downtime.

  • Temperature: High temperatures significantly reduce GPU lifespan. Constantly monitoring GPU core and memory temperatures is crucial. Excessive heat can lead to thermal throttling, reduced performance, and ultimately, hardware failure.
  • Fan Speed: Adequate cooling is essential. Monitoring fan speed ensures proper heat dissipation. Low fan speeds can result in overheating, while excessively high speeds might indicate a problem.
  • Voltage: Incorrect voltage can damage the GPU. Software allows you to monitor the voltage supplied to the card. Consistent monitoring helps identify any voltage fluctuations that could harm the hardware.
  • Memory Clock Speed and Core Clock Speed: These indicate the operational frequency of the GPU. Sustained high clock speeds can accelerate wear and tear.
  • GPU Utilization: This metric shows how much the GPU is being used. High utilization, especially for prolonged periods, contributes to faster degradation.
  • Hash Rate: This metric measures the mining performance of your GPU. A declining hash rate might signal an impending problem. Consistent monitoring helps to identify performance drops which may indicate hardware issues.

Popular GPU Monitoring Software

Several software options cater specifically to cryptocurrency miners, offering comprehensive monitoring capabilities. Each software has its own strengths and weaknesses, so choosing the right one depends on your individual needs.

  • MSI Afterburner: A widely used and versatile overclocking and monitoring utility. It provides detailed information about GPU temperature, fan speed, voltage, and clock speeds. It's user-friendly and compatible with a wide range of GPUs.
  • HWMonitor: A free and lightweight monitoring tool that displays various hardware parameters, including GPU temperature, fan speed, and voltage. It's a good option for basic monitoring.
  • GPU-Z: This utility provides detailed information about your GPU, including its specifications, current status, and temperature. While not strictly a monitoring tool in the same way as Afterburner, it's invaluable for understanding your card's capabilities and limitations.
  • NiceHash QuickMiner: This software is designed for mining various cryptocurrencies. It includes built-in monitoring features that track crucial metrics like temperature and hash rate. However, its focus is primarily on mining, not detailed hardware monitoring.

Interpreting Warning Signs

Understanding what constitutes a warning sign is crucial. Sustained high temperatures (above 80°C for most GPUs), erratic fan speeds, and significant voltage fluctuations are all potential red flags. A sudden drop in hash rate can also indicate a problem. These warning signs should prompt immediate investigation and potentially corrective actions, such as cleaning the cooling system or adjusting overclocking settings.

Proactive Maintenance and Prevention

Proactive maintenance is key to extending the lifespan of your mining GPUs. Regularly cleaning the dust from your GPU's heatsink and fans is crucial. Ensuring adequate airflow around your mining rigs is also vital. Overclocking should be done cautiously, and only if you understand the risks. Monitoring your GPU's performance and addressing any warning signs promptly can significantly extend its lifespan.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is the average lifespan of a mining GPU?

A: The lifespan of a mining GPU varies depending on factors like the intensity of mining, cooling, and overclocking. However, it's generally shorter than for GPUs used for gaming or other less demanding tasks. Expect a shorter lifespan with higher intensity mining.

Q: Can I use free software to monitor my mining GPUs?

A: Yes, several free and open-source software options offer comprehensive GPU monitoring capabilities, such as HWMonitor and GPU-Z.

Q: How often should I monitor my mining GPUs?

A: It's recommended to monitor your GPUs regularly, ideally at least once a day. More frequent monitoring is advisable during periods of intense mining or if you've made any changes to your setup.

Q: What should I do if I detect a problem with my GPU?

A: If you detect a problem, such as high temperatures or a significant drop in hash rate, investigate the cause immediately. This may involve cleaning the cooling system, adjusting overclocking settings, or seeking professional help. Ignoring these signs can lead to further damage.

Q: Are there any hardware considerations that affect GPU lifespan in mining?

A: Yes, factors like the quality of the power supply, the effectiveness of the cooling system, and the ambient temperature of the mining environment significantly impact GPU lifespan. Using high-quality components and ensuring adequate cooling are crucial for longevity.
